Implementing Multi-Threading in PHP Applications

There has been constant discussion about the possibility of implementing multi-threading in PHP applications. While it may seem unrealistic, there is a way to achieve this using the pthreads extension.

pthreads Extension

The pthreads extension is a powerful tool that allows developers to create multi-threaded PHP applications. It provides an object-oriented API for creating, synchronizing, and managing threads. However, it is important to note that this extension cannot be used in a web server environment and is restricted to CLI-based applications only.

Warning: Extension Limitations

It is crucial to be aware of the following warnings associated with the pthreads extension:

  • Deprecation: The pthreads extension is considered unmaintained and dead.
  • Server Restriction: pthreads cannot be used in a web server environment.
  • PHP Version Compatibility: pthreads (v3) is only compatible with PHP 7.2 and above.

Sample Implementation

Here's a simple example of using the pthreads extension to create multiple threads:

#!/usr/bin/php
<?php
class AsyncOperation extends Thread {

    public function __construct($arg) {
        $this->arg = $arg;
    }

    public function run() {
        if ($this->arg) {
            $sleep = mt_rand(1, 10);
            printf('%s: %s  -start -sleeps %d' . "\n", date("g:i:sa"), $this->arg, $sleep);
            sleep($sleep);
            printf('%s: %s  -finish' . "\n", date("g:i:sa"), $this->arg);
        }
    }
}

// Create a stack of threads
$stack = array();

// Initiate multiple threads
foreach ( range("A", "D") as $i ) {
    $stack[] = new AsyncOperation($i);
}

// Start the threads
foreach ( $stack as $t ) {
    $t->start();
}

When executing this script, you will notice that multiple threads are created and executed concurrently, demonstrating the multi-threading capability of PHP with pthreads.

Real-World Use Case

Here's an example of using the pthreads extension for a real-world scenario:

error_reporting(E_ALL);
class AsyncWebRequest extends Thread {
    public $url;
    public $data;

    public function __construct($url) {
        $this->url = $url;
    }

    public function run() {
        if (($url = $this->url)) {
            $this->data = file_get_contents($url);
        } else
            printf("Thread #%lu was not provided a URL\n", $this->getThreadId());
    }
}

$t = microtime(true);
$g = new AsyncWebRequest(sprintf("http://www.google.com/?q=%s", rand() * 10));
// starting synchronization 
if ($g->start()) {
    printf("Request took %f seconds to start ", microtime(true) - $t);
    while ( $g->isRunning() ) {
        echo ".";
        usleep(100);
    }
    if ($g->join()) {
        printf(" and %f seconds to finish receiving %d bytes\n", microtime(true) - $t, strlen($g->data));
    } else
        printf(" and %f seconds to finish, request failed\n", microtime(true) - $t);
}

This script demonstrates how to make an asynchronous web request using the pthreads extension. It showcases how multi-threading can improve performance in applications that need to handle multiple tasks concurrently.

Conclusion

The pthreads extension provides a way to implement multi-threading in PHP applications, even though it has some limitations. However, developers should be aware of the warnings and consider the suitability of pthreads for their specific use cases.
